WebJun 2, 2024 · Hamlet, mourning for his father’s death, is left alone to vent his despair at what he regards as his mother’s all too hasty marriage to his uncle, Claudius. The audience learns that the marriage took place “within a month” of the former king’s death.Horatio, Barnardo, and Marcellus arrive and tell Hamlet about the Ghost. WebSep 6, 2024 · Laertes swears to take revenge on the murderer, Hamlet. Detailed answer: Laertes is one of the minor characters in William Shakespeare’s Hamlet. Laertes immediately returns from France upon hearing the news of his father, Polonius’s death. Being an impulsive and passionate person, he swears to avenge his passing. WebA furious Laertes storms into the hall, fuming in his desire to avenge his father’s death. Claudius attempts to soothe him by frankly acknowledging that Polonius is dead. Gertrude nervously adds that Claudius is innocent in it. When Ophelia reenters, obviously insane, Laertes plunges again into rage.
